大家好,今天小编关注到一个比较有意思的话题,就是关于linux运维学习路线的问题,于是小编就整理了4个相关介绍Linux运维学习路线的解答,让我们一起看看吧。
运维需要自学多久?
小白学好linux运维从入门到精通,学习周期在5个月左右,这是以培训机构学习方式为主要;看视频自学的话,如果有好的学习方式、好的资料,好的指导者,学习周期可能短一点,七八个月的时间,具体需要结合自己的学习能力来决定。
搞Linux运维的,需要学习些什么语言?
Linux运维主要学习以下语言:
运维工作尤其是linux运维,其实最考验你的能力,因为需要学习的东西实在太多,
要懂性能调优:包括lamp或者lnmp的性能调优,也包括linux操作系统调优;
要懂编程语言:Shell是最基本的,还要学习perl,python,甚至ruby和C++等(因为一些软件是这些语言编写的),还得熟练掌握awk,sed,grep以及正则表达式;
要懂一些调试排错的命令工具的使用,比如htop,dstat,strace,systemtap,iostat,sar等;
要有比较好的英语水平:因为很多软件或者工具以及出现问题排错的答案都不是国人所做,甚至还需要和原作者交流,在谷歌group里面留言讨论
要有坚强的体魄和超时工作的心理准备:升级维护都是在大家还在做梦时候。夜里2点网站挂了你也得起来,手机不停的接收各种报警短信...
要有背黑锅的忍耐力:运维一直是公司爹不疼娘不爱的位置,别人做好了和你无关,你做差了别人作不好就是你影响的。人力和财务是技术部门的服务,运维就是各技术部门的服务,大到线上操作,小到帮助公司其他使用linux桌面的同事,公司内部机房,IDC维护(跑腿搬服务器)。
运维要学什么?
运维人员需要学习的技能包括:Linux操作系统、网络知识、数据库管理、安全防护、虚拟化技术、云计算、自动化运维工具等。此外,还需要具备问题解决能力、沟通协调能力、团队合作能力和学习能力等软技能。
小白怎么入行运维工程师?
学习基础知识:作为一名运维工程师,需要具一定的计算机基础知识,例如操作系统、网络、数据库、服务器等方面的知识。可以通过自学、参加培训班或者报读相关专业课程来学习这些知识。
实践经验:在学习基础知识的同时,可以通过实践来积累经验。可以利用虚拟机搭建测试环境,模拟实际的运维场景,体验各种操作和处理故障的过程,从而提高自己的技术水平。
获取证书:对于想要进入运维行业的人来说,可以考取一些与运维相关的证书,例如CCNA、RHCE、MCSE等,这些证书可以增加自己的技术含量,提高自己的竞争力。
寻找实习或工作机会:在学习和实践经验的基础上,可以寻找实习或工作机会来进一步提高自己的技术水平和实践经验,同时也能接触到更多的运维场景和问题,从而更好地掌握运维技能。
要成为一名运维工程师,首先需要掌握计算机基础知识及网络技术知识,熟悉常用的操作系统、数据库、Web服务器等技术,同时也需要具备较强的问题排除与解决能力。
建议先学习基础知识,阅读相关书籍或网上博客,[_a***_]行业动态,多动手实践,熟悉常用的运维工具和命令。
可以通过参与线上/线下的技术社区和开源项目等方式,积累实践经验和技术成果。此外,也可以通过参加培训、考取认证等方式提升自己的技能水平。
到此,以上就是小编对于linux运维学习路线的问题就介绍到这了,希望介绍关于linux运维学习路线的4点解答对大家有用。